Issue No. 44 of *Recherches en éducation* (REE) has been published. It is a special issue featuring a variety of articles. The special section is titled “Inclusion in the Context of Ethnocultural Diversity: Institutional Practices and Learners’ Perspectives on Their School Experiences.” It was edited by Marie-Odile Magnan, Geneviève Audet, and Xavier Conus.
